The Placenta: Nature's Masterpiece:

The placenta is a temporary organ that forms during pregnancy, specifically in mammals. It is unique to pregnancy and is not found in any other stage of life. Derived from both maternal and fetal tissues, the placenta is a fascinating melding of biological processes, serving as a crucial interface between the mother and the developing fetus.

Formation and Structure:

Early in pregnancy, the placenta begins to develop from the fertilized egg. It attaches to the uterine wall, establishing a connection between the mother's blood supply and the developing fetus. The placenta consists of two main components: the maternal side, known as the decidua, and the fetal side, known as the chorion. These components work in harmony to facilitate the exchange of nutrients, oxygen, and waste products.

Functions of the Placenta:

The placenta performs a myriad of functions that are vital to the growth and development of the fetus. Its primary role is to provide a means of nutrient and gas exchange between the mother and the developing baby. Through a network of blood vessels, the placenta transfers oxygen and essential nutrients from the mother's bloodstream to the fetus, while simultaneously removing waste products from the fetal circulation.

Protection and Immunological Support:

The placenta also acts as a protective barrier, shielding the developing fetus from harmful substances and pathogens that may be present in the mother's bloodstream. It helps filter out potentially harmful substances while allowing the passage of beneficial nutrients and antibodies, providing a level of immunological support to the growing baby.

Hormonal Regulation:

Another crucial function of the placenta is the production of hormones that are essential for maintaining pregnancy and supporting fetal development. Hormones such as human chorionic gonadotropin (hCG), progesterone, and estrogen are produced by the placenta and play vital roles in regulating various physiological processes during pregnancy.

The Journey's End:

After the birth of the baby, the placenta is no longer needed and is expelled from the mother's body in a process known as the afterbirth. This natural separation marks the end of the placenta's remarkable journey, having fulfilled its purpose of nourishing and protecting the developing fetus throughout pregnancy.
